Description
The artwork explores peace as an artistic response to the violence and chaos of war, using the natural world as a metaphor for refuge, renewal, and balance. The composition reflects on humanity’s inherent connection to nature, suggesting a space where healing and harmony can emerge.
Hidden figures are embedded within the landscape, symbolizing both vulnerability and resilience. These forms subtly merge with organic elements, echoing the rhythms of the natural world and emphasizing the fragile yet enduring relationship between humans and their environment.
Through this interplay of concealment and revelation, the work invites the viewer to contemplate themes of coexistence, recovery, and the possibility of inner and collective peace.
